?? common.js
字號:
?<!--
var Require = /.+/;
var Email = /^\w+([-+.]\w+)*@\w+([-.]\w+)*\.\w+([-.]\w+)*$/;
var Phone = /^((\(\d{3}\))|(\d{3}\-))?(\(0\d{2,3}\)|0\d{2,3}-)?[1-9]\d{6,7}$/;
var Mobile = /^((\(\d{3}\))|(\d{3}\-))?13\d{9}$/;
var Url = /^http:\/\/[A-Za-z0-9]+\.[A-Za-z0-9]+[\/=\?%\-&_~`@[\]\':+!]*([^<>\"\"])*$/;
var IdCard = /^\d{15}(\d{2}[A-Za-z0-9])?$/;
var Currency = /^\d+(\.\d+)?$/;
var Number = /^\d+$/;
var Zip = /^[1-9]\d{5}$/;
var QQ = /^[1-9]\d{4,8}$/;
var Integer = /^[-\+]?\d+$/;
var Double = /^[-\+]?\d+(\.\d+)?$/;
var English = /^[A-Za-z]+$/;
var Chinese = /^[\u0391-\uFFE5]+$/;
var UnSafe = /^(([A-Z]*|[a-z]*|\d*|[-_\~!@#\$%\^&\*\.\(\)\[\]\{\}<>\?\\\/\'\"]*)|.{0,5})$|\s/;
var IsSave = /^[\u0391-\uFFE5A-Za-z0-9-_]+$/;
function setOnloadEvent(func){
var oldonload = window.onload;
if(typeof window.onload != "function"){
window.onload = func;
}
else{
window.onload = function(){
oldonload();
func();
}
}
}
function $(objectId){
if(document.getElementById && document.getElementById(objectId)){
// W3C DOM
return document.getElementById(objectId);
}
else if (document.all && document.all(objectId)){
// MSIE 4 DOM
return document.all(objectId);
}
else if (document.layers && document.layers[objectId]){
// NN 4 DOM.. note: this won't find nested layers
return document.layers[objectId];
}
else{
return false;
}
}
// 下拉跳轉(zhuǎn)菜單
function MM_jumpMenu(targ,selObj,restore){ //v3.0
if(selObj.options[selObj.selectedIndex].value!=""){
eval(targ+".location='" + selObj.options[selObj.selectedIndex].value + "'");
}
if (restore) selObj.selectedIndex = 0;
}
// 讓Mozilla支持innerText
try{
HTMLElement.prototype.__defineGetter__
(
"innerText",
function (){
var anyString = "";
var childS = this.childNodes;
for(var i=0; i<childS.length; i++){
if(childS[i].nodeType==1)
anyString += childS[i].tagName=="BR" ? '\n' : childS[i].innerText;
else if(childS[i].nodeType==3)
anyString += childS[i].nodeValue;
}
return anyString;
}
);
}
catch(e){}
//打開新窗口
function popnew(url,title,width,height){
var w = 1024;
var h = 768;
if (document.all || document.layers){
w = screen.availWidth;
h = screen.availHeight;
}
var leftPos = (w/2-width/2);
var topPos = (h/2.3-height/2.3);
window.open(url,title,"width="+width+",height="+height+",top="+topPos+",left="+leftPos+",scrollbars=no,resizable=no,status=no")
}
function Trim(TRIM_VALUE){
if(TRIM_VALUE.length < 1){
return"";
}
TRIM_VALUE = RTrim(TRIM_VALUE);
TRIM_VALUE = LTrim(TRIM_VALUE);
if(TRIM_VALUE==""){
return "";
}
else{
return TRIM_VALUE;
}
} //End Function
function RTrim(VALUE){
var w_space = String.fromCharCode(32);
var v_length = VALUE.length;
var strTemp = "";
if(v_length < 0){
return"";
}
var iTemp = v_length -1;
while(iTemp > -1){
if(VALUE.charAt(iTemp) == w_space){
}
else{
strTemp = VALUE.substring(0,iTemp +1);
break;
}
iTemp = iTemp-1;
} //End While
return strTemp;
} //End Function
function LTrim(VALUE){
var w_space = String.fromCharCode(32);
if(v_length < 1){
return"";
}
var v_length = VALUE.length;
var strTemp = "";
var iTemp = 0;
while(iTemp < v_length){
if(VALUE.charAt(iTemp) == w_space){
}
else{
strTemp = VALUE.substring(iTemp,v_length);
break;
}
iTemp = iTemp + 1;
} //End While
return strTemp;
} //End Function
// 函數(shù)名:VerifyAction(item)
// 功能介紹:檢測是否執(zhí)行刪除操作
// 返回值:true 真, False 假
function VerifyAction(item)
{
var userResponse = confirm(item);
if(userResponse == true){
return true;
}
return false;
}
//-->
?? 快捷鍵說明
復(fù)制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-